Cannabinoid Profile

Purple Headband boasts a rich cannabinoid profile that is a primary contributor to its renowned effects. Estimates place its THC content between 18% and 24% in mature, well-cured specimens, making it a potent option for both recreational and medicinal users.

Research shows that beyond THC, Purple Headband may contain appreciable levels of CBD, usually in the range of 0.1% to 1.2%, a ratio skewed heavily towards THC to provide its signature psychoactive effects. Data compiled from various lab reports indicate that the strain’s overall potency ranks it among premium indica strains, with a balanced yet intense profile that appeals to users seeking both mental stimulation and body relaxation.

Terpene Profile

The terpene profile of Purple Headband is one of the defining factors that set it apart from other strains. Lab tests and GC-MS analyses have identified significant levels of myrcene, pinene, and caryophyllene, with myrcene concentrations sometimes reaching 0.35% to 0.50% by weight in its chemical makeup.

Myrcene contributes heavily to the strain’s earthy and musky undertones, giving it an aroma that is both grounding and familiar to traditional cannabis connoisseurs. Pinene further contributes hints of pine and freshness, counterbalancing the denser myrcene profile with a touch of invigorating zest.

Caryophyllene, known for its peppery edge, adds another layer of complexity to the flavor bouquet and is often linked to anti-inflammatory properties. Modern terpene profiling using high-precision instruments has confirmed that these compounds are present in balanced proportions, which underlies the sophisticated flavor and aroma that enthusiasts cherish.

Additional minor terpenes such as limonene and linalool are occasionally detected in lower quantities, typically around 0.05% to 0.10% by weight. These terpenes provide subtle citrus and floral hints, enriching the overall sensory experience.

Comprehensive Cultivation Guide

Cultivating Purple Headband requires a keen understanding of its unique genetic and phenotypic characteristics. Growers must consider its indica-dominant nature, which lends itself to a shorter flowering period and a bushier plant structure ideal for indoor growing. Many experienced cultivators have reported flowering times ranging between 7 to 9 weeks, with optimal yield achieved under controlled indoor conditions.

The cultivation process begins with selecting high-quality seeds or clones gifted by reputable sources such as Loud Seeds. Temperature regulation, especially during the flowering phase, is critical as cooler temperatures can accentuate the purple coloration in the buds, allowing for more visually stunning harvests. Proper light cycles, maintaining between 18 hours of light and 6 hours of darkness during the vegetative stage, are essential to stimulate robust growth.

Nutrient management is another pivotal aspect, as Purple Headband benefits from a balanced feeding schedule that accommodates its rich cannabinoid and terpene production. Experienced growers recommend starting with 200-300 ppm nutrient solutions during the vegetative stage and shifting to slightly higher nutrient levels (around 300-400 ppm) during the flowering period to support bud development.

Humidity and ventilation play crucial roles in preventing mold, particularly in a strain with dense buds. For indoor cultivation, maintaining humidity levels around 40-50% during flowering and at least 60% during the vegetative stage is vital to the plant’s overall health. Supplemental airflow using oscillating fans or proper ventilation systems has been associated with a 25-30% reduction in incidences of bud rot among similar indica strains.

For outdoor growers, regional climate factors are critical. Purple Headband thrives best in temperate climates, where the seasonal fluctuations promote the development of its signature purple hues. Early autumn plantings, followed by a cool fall period, have been statistically linked to more pronounced color development and elevated resin production. Regular monitoring of soil pH, ideally kept between 6.0 and 6.8, can help in maximizing nutrient uptake and ensuring vigorous growth.

Training techniques, such as low-stress training (LST) and defoliation, are recommended to increase light penetration and air circulation through the canopy. Growers have noted that these methods not only improve yield by up to 20% but also enhance the overall quality of the flower by ensuring mature bud development.

Regular inspection for pests, particularly spider mites and aphids, is advised as their impact can be statistically significant on yield and quality if left unchecked. Integrated Pest Management (IPM) strategies, which include the introduction of beneficial insects and organic pesticides, have shown up to a 40% reduction in pest-related damage in commercial setups.
